On January 7, 2010, the captive-born female Takara gave birth to her third calf at SeaWorld San Antonio; a female named Sakari sired by the Icelandic male Tilikum.
Soon after her birth, Sakari was able to meet her half-sister Unna, as well as her uncle Keet and appears to be growing and learning well.
According to former trainer John Hargrove, Sakari, despite being so young, displayed very self-destructive stereotypical behaviors. Sakari, like some other whales, would engage in “head-banging”, in which an animal would repeatedly bang it’s head against the concrete floor or wall.
“She would go down and hit her head on the bottom of the pool, over and over to the point where her jaw would be bloody and bruised.” Hargrove stated. He went on to say that the damage to Sakari’s jaw was so bad at one point that she stopped eating, because it was too painful for her to open her mouth.
Today, Sakari is 5 years old and remained at the Texas park with her half-siblings and mother.
